## Service Accounts — Locale Formatter

Quick note for on-call: the Datewheel service handles all locale-aware date formatting, and it only accepts requests from registered service accounts. If formatting starts falling back to ISO strings everywhere, the account token has probably lapsed. Don't mint a personal token as a workaround — it breaks the audit trail. The current service-account key for Datewheel is below.

API key for bageg-kajef: vxb2-ss

**Q: When should cold storage buckets in Glacierline be archived?**

A: Buckets untouched for 180 days are eligible, but confirm with the owning team first — the Pemford migration taught us that "cold" data sometimes backs quarterly reports. Archival runs Sundays at 02:00; restores take up to 48 hours, so plan accordingly. The full checklist, including retention overrides, lives on the internal archival runbook page.

operations page: https://confluence.lumicsys.internal/pages/browse/display/browse/218b

Ticket: SLIM-state credentials expired (again)

Hey folks — if your builds for the Wafer image-slimming pipeline started failing overnight, that's because the old credentials for the layer-analysis service expired. Nothing's broken in the slimming logic itself; the trimmer just can't talk to the internal registry scanner. New joiners: this happens roughly twice a year, so don't panic. Update your local env to use the fresh credential pasted below.

app token of fajop-fahif = qvz4-AnML

## Runbook: SDK parity release (Kestrelink iOS / Android)

Before cutting a parity release, confirm both SDKs pass the shared conformance suite and that the feature matrix in the Kestrelink wiki shows no red cells. Tag both repos with the same version, then hand the artifacts to the signer stage — unsigned SDK bundles will be refused by the distribution portal. Sign both bundles with the release key below.

deploy key for kagup-bawig: bky9_ZMq28eTw9